Dpgaspar's vulnerability footprint centers on Flask-AppBuilder, a Python web application framework component that facilitates rapid development of administrative interfaces and CRUD operations. Its recurring weakness classes—improper authentication, observable discrepancies, open redirects, and exposure of sensitive information—reflect the authentication and access-control surface area inherent to web administration frameworks, where mishandling of user identity or session state can propagate widely across dependent applications. Defenders should prioritize review of authentication logic and redirect handling in instances of this framework; current exploitation activity and severity counts are shown alongside this summary.
